OTTAWA -- > Chateau Ste. Michelle Cabernet Sauvignon 2018

Columbia Valley, Washington, United States

Chateau Ste. Michelle 2018 Cabernet Sauvignon is a silky, supple medium-plus-bodied Cab from the Columbia Valley, Washington wine region and excellent value under $22. Look for ripe blackberry, blueberry, pepper spice, fine herbs and juicy acidity on this easy-going Cab aged in French and American oak barrels. Founded in 1967, Chateau Ste. Michelle is the oldest winery in Washington.

Trapiche Gran Medalla Malbec 2017

Uco Valley, Mendoza, Argentina

Trapiche Gran Medalla 2017 Malbec is a full-bodied, powerful and juicy Malbec with fleshy dark cherry, ripe blueberry, dark plum, cedar and savoury spice on the palate. Finishes spicy and smooth. Just outstanding.

Domäne Wachau Terrassen Federspiel Grüner Veltliner 2019

Wachau Qualitätswein, Austria

Domäne Wachau Terrassen Federspiel 2019 Grüner Veltliner is a classic Gruner from Austria with zesty lime zest, lemongrass, ripe pears, grapefruit and tropical fruit flavours matched with mouth-watering acidity. Full-bodied and flavourable with fresh acidity for food. Pour with a stuffed pork tenderloin. Drink or hold.

Quails' Gate Estate Winery Rosé 2020

Okanagan Valley, British Columbia V.Q.A., Canada

Quails' Gate 2020 Rosé is a fresh and vibrant blend of Gamay, Pinot Noir and Pinot Meunier with barely four hours of contact on the grape skins. A harmonious rosé, dry, elegant and fresh with red cherry, red currant, dried pink florals, fine herbs, soft and summery on the palate. So easy to enjoy. The Stewart Family settled in West Kelowna in 1908 to farm the land. In 1956, the family purchased the estate that now overlooks Okanagan Lake. The winery itself was founded in 1989.
